Abstract

The invention discloses an anti-siphon device for ships, and belongs to the technical field of ship accessories. The anti-siphon device comprises a first pipeline, a waste water pool, a second pipeline, a hose, a soft plate, a second corrugated pipe, a controller, a third pipeline, a fourth pipeline, a pressure sleeve, sliding rails, sliding blocks, connecting rods, connecting blocks, air cylinders, supporting rods, a first corrugated pipe, movable blocks, linear motors, brackets, support columns and a protective frame, wherein the first pipeline is mounted on the waste water pool; the first corrugated pipe is mounted at the lower end of the first pipeline; the second pipeline is mounted under the first corrugated pipe; the hose is mounted under the second pipeline; the soft plate is mounted under the hose; the second corrugated pipe is mounted under the soft plate; the third pipeline is mounted under the second corrugated pipe; the fourth pipeline is mounted under the third pipeline; and the protective frame is mounted on the first pipeline and the fourth pipeline. The anti-siphon device disclosed by the invention has the advantage that negative pressure in the pipelines can be eliminated.

technical field [0001] The invention relates to a marine anti-siphon device, which belongs to the technical field of marine equipment. Background technique [0002] In recent years, there are often news media reports that the tap water of a certain ship is blue water, and the tap water has a smell. The reason is that various types of flushing valves were not installed as required during production and installation. Anti-siphon devices. At the same time, the structure of anti-siphon devices on the market is relatively complex, and the effect is not significant, resulting in high cost and poor effectiveness, which has led to shipbuilding companies not being willing to install and purchase. The anti-siphon device in the prior art adopts a non-return method. When the pipeline has negative pressure, it cannot remove the negative pressure in the pipeline, so the effect is poor.
